20-minute Hiit Workout for Parkinson’s Relief

Summary:The workout includes a warm-up, a series of high-intensity exercises designed to improve cardiovascular endurance and muscle strength, followed by a cool down.

🏃 Guide

This workout is designed for individuals with Parkinson’s to help manage symptoms through high-intensity exercise. It addresses common issues such as stiffness and slow movement.

Benefits

Improved cardiovascular endurance
Enhanced muscle strength

Step-by-Step Guide

1

Squat with Punches

Squat down and throw two punches. Feel your legs engage and maintain a straight back. Ensure knees do not extend past toes.
2

Star Jumps

Jump with arms overhead or step out to the side for a modified version. Feel your heart rate increase and maintain a steady breath.
3

Reverse Lunges with Twist

Step back into a lunge and twist your torso. Engage your core and keep your back straight.
4

Mountain Climbers

In a plank position, drive knees towards chest. Focus on core engagement and maintain a neutral spine.
5

Lateral Lunges

Step out to the side and bend the knee while keeping the other leg straight. Feel the stretch in your groin and engage your glutes.
6

High Knee Drive

Lift knees while driving arms overhead. Focus on coordination and maintaining balance.
7

Push-Ups

Perform on knees or toes. Keep your core tight and back straight as you lower and lift.
8

Supermans

Lift opposite arm and leg while lying on your stomach. Engage your back and glutes as you lift.
9

Squat Jumps

Perform a squat and jump up. If too difficult, pulse in the squat instead. Keep your heels flat.
10

Fast Feet

Run in place with quick steps. Keep your knees low and maintain a fast pace.

Safety Notes

Consult a physician before starting this workout if you have severe balance issues or other serious health concerns.
